How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Troup County?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Troup County Studio Apartments | $1,127 | $1,050 | $1,260 |
Troup County 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,199 | $512 | $1,650 |
Troup County 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,336 | $725 | $2,000 |
Troup County 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,713 | $850 | $2,200 |
Troup County 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,375 | $1,375 | $1,375 |
